![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Scala
文章平均质量分 70
为了九亿少女的期待
各路大牛挥挥手
展开
-
Scala环境配置以及基本语法
1.进Scala的官网,点击下载2.选择要下载的是msi还是zip3.我选择的是msi,然后进行手动安装;4.环境搭建:(1)环境变量的配置:首先配置一个SCALA_HOME(2)然后配置PATH(3)测试出现上图就表示成功5.数据类型Scala 和 Java 一样,有 7 种数值类型 Byte、Char、Short、Int、Long、Flo...原创 2018-08-18 22:35:41 · 351 阅读 · 0 评论 -
Scala中数组和集合的基本API语法
数组在Scala中,数组分为定长数组(Array)和变长数组(ArrayBuffer)* 定长数组指的是:长度不可变,内容可变* 变长数组指的是:长度可变,内容可变首先,我们检查一下内容是否可变:我们可以看到内容是可变的,那么长度呢?那么数组的长度是不可变的;我们现在来定义一个可变长数组:首先内容是可变的那么长度是否可变:我们可以看到,长度也是可变的,所以ArrayBuffer是...原创 2018-08-21 16:03:37 · 574 阅读 · 0 评论 -
Scala高级语法之隐式(implicit)详解
implicit(隐式转换数据类型)定义一个变量a,数据类型是Int类型,但是我们赋予的值是3.12,所以它会报错,那么我们现在写一个方法那么现在就定义成功了,所以这就是隐式转换,编译器自动转换使用这个命令可以查看Scala中的隐式转换 然后我们开始介绍一下这个implicit隐式掌握implicit的用法是阅读spark源码的基础,也是学习Scala其他的开源...原创 2018-08-24 18:00:35 · 2022 阅读 · 0 评论